Trump Receives Briefing on Potential Iran Actions

By Amanuel Janberu
Published on 01/13/26

President Trump has received an explanation from defense ministry officials regarding the potential military actions that the United States may undertake against Iran.

According to U.S. officials from the Pentagon, in collaboration with BBC, as reported by CBS, a long-range missile strike has been identified as a primary option for execution.

However, there are also discussions surrounding cyber attacks and diplomatic measures. The national security team of Trump is convening today, Tuesday, at the White House to deliberate on the available options for action against Iran; however, it is noted that the President's involvement remains uncertain.

Sources have indicated to CBS that if the United States proceeds with military action against Iran, air power is expected to play a significant role, particularly as the Iranian government is contemplating the disruption of communication lines and the potential for escalation as a viable option.

This statement indicates that the American government has called for its citizens to either leave Iran or to find a way to exit without requiring support from the American government.

 Since the previous week, the President of the United States has been repeatedly stating that if there are any Iranian opposition figures who are at risk of being harmed, they will take "serious action."

 Iranian authorities have also indicated that they are prepared to respond to any attacks; however, they have made it clear that they are ready for negotiations.
